The Digital Autoclaves market is witnessing significant growth, driven by advancements in technology and increasing demand for sterilization processes across various industries, including healthcare, pharmaceuticals, and laboratories. Digital autoclaves offer enhanced precision, improved user interfaces, and better monitoring capabilities, catering to the evolving needs of end-users. As healthcare facilities focus more on maintaining high standards of hygiene and safety, the adoption of digital autoclaves has become crucial in ensuring optimal sterilization. The market is also benefiting from rising disposable income, increased healthcare expenditure, and a growing emphasis on infection control, particularly in the wake of the COVID-19 pandemic.

There are tabletop digital autoclaves, vertical digital autoclaves, and horizontal digital autoclaves available in the market.
Digital autoclaves are used in hospitals, clinics, research laboratories, and other healthcare facilities for sterilizing medical instruments and equipment.

Digital autoclaves offer greater precision, efficiency, and control over sterilization processes compared to traditional autoclaves.
Key features to consider when purchasing a digital autoclave include sterilization capacity, cycle time, user interface, and safety features.
